Eye Care Product Market Overview

The global Eye Care Product Market size is projected to grow from USD 65.17 million in 2026 to USD 68.38 million in 2027, reaching USD 100.48 million by 2035, expanding at a CAGR of 4.93% during the forecast period.

The Eye Care Product Market is experiencing rapid adoption with over 72% of adults globally using at least one form of eye care product monthly. Nearly 64% of consumers under 40 purchase artificial tears or antihistamines annually, while 57% of seniors use multiple ophthalmic products. More than 45% of demand comes from urban populations, while rural uptake remains at 28%. With 82% of optometrists recommending at least one over-the-counter eye care solution, demand is growing significantly. In 2024, contact lens and artificial tear products accounted for 39% of all retail sales in the segment, while ointments represented 21% of total demand.

In the USA, the Eye Care Product Market is strongly driven by a rising elderly population, with 41% of people over 60 regularly using artificial tear drops. Around 36% of contact lens wearers use prescription-grade cleaners or eye scrubs, while 29% of Americans under 30 purchase antihistamines for allergy-related eye conditions. The U.S. market accounts for 33% of total North American share, with urban areas contributing 61% of consumption. Over 48% of U.S. pharmacies stock at least five eye care product categories, and direct online sales now represent 22% of national eye care product distribution.

The Eye Care Product Market is shaped by rising digitalization, where 74% of global office workers experience eye fatigue from daily screen exposure. This trend has boosted sales of artificial tear drops, which recorded a 22% increase in demand in 2024 alone. Consumers are also turning to herbal-based products, with 31% of new formulations containing natural extracts such as chamomile and aloe. Prescription-strength eye ointments saw 18% growth in Europe due to higher incidence of eye infections, while Asia-Pacific recorded a 27% rise in antihistamine sales due to seasonal allergies.

Another important trend is the surge of e-commerce distribution, with 42% of buyers preferring to order eye care products online rather than through pharmacies. Portable eye wash solutions are expanding rapidly, showing 26% usage growth among industrial workers exposed to chemicals.

BY TYPE

Ointments: Eye ointments account for 19% of market share, widely used for infections. Around 41% of rural clinics prefer ointments due to longer shelf life.

Eye washes: Industrial workers drive demand, with 34% adoption in manufacturing sectors. Emergency kits with eye washes are mandatory in 58% of factories worldwide.

Eye scrubs: Scrubs make up 12% of the market, with 27% of cosmetic consumers preferring them for daily hygiene. Ophthalmologists recommend them to 21% of dry eye patients.

Antihistamines: Allergy-related eye care accounts for 23% of segment share. In Japan, 29% of youth regularly purchase antihistamines during pollen season.

Artificial tear drops: The largest segment with 28% share. In the U.S., 36% of adults use artificial tears weekly, reflecting massive demand.

BY APPLICATION

Eye Disease: The Eye Care Product Market in the eye disease segment accounts for 39% of total global demand, making it the largest application category. Chronic conditions such as dry eye syndrome affect 52% of adults over 45, while glaucoma impacts 3% of people over 60 worldwide. Eye infections and conjunctivitis treatments represent 22% of prescribed ointments, while post-operative drops account for 17% of clinical usage.

Eye Care: The eye care application holds 44% share of the Eye Care Product Market, driven by growing consumer focus on preventive health. More than 69% of office workers experience digital eye strain, creating strong demand for artificial tears and eye scrubs. Cosmetic eye care contributes 18% of preventive product sales, especially anti-redness and anti-fatigue drops.

Others: The others application segment contributes 17% of the Eye Care Product Market, focusing on post-surgery treatments, occupational safety, and specialized clinical use. Globally, 32% of hospitals stock at least two specialized post-operative products, while industrial workplaces account for 27% of usage in eye wash categories.

Eye Care Product Market Regional Outlook

The Eye Care Product Market demonstrates strong regional diversity. North America leads with 32% market share, while Europe follows with 26%. Asia-Pacific shows rapid adoption with 29% share, driven by urban demand. The Middle East & Africa represent 13%, reflecting growing awareness.

Global Eye Care Product Market Share, by Type 2035

Get Comprehensive Insights into the Market’s Size and Growth Trends

download Download FREE Sample

NORTH AMERICA

North America dominates with 32% global share in the Eye Care Product Market. The U.S. contributes 74% of the region’s demand, with Canada holding 18% and Mexico 8%. Screen fatigue drives demand, with 69% of office workers reporting digital eye strain. Artificial tear drops are the largest category, with 37% share in North America.

EUROPE

Europe holds 26% of global share in the Eye Care Product Market. Germany leads with 24% share, followed by France at 18%, and the UK at 15%. Artificial tear drops represent 33% of total European usage, while ointments account for 21%. With 52% of consumers seeking preservative-free options, companies are expanding formulations to meet demand.

ASIA-PACIFIC

Asia-Pacific holds 29% market share, driven by rising awareness in China, India, and Japan. China represents 34% of regional demand, followed by Japan at 22%, and India at 18%. Allergy-related eye issues fuel antihistamine adoption, with 27% growth in 2024. Artificial tear drops represent 31% of sales in the region, supported by high digital device usage, where 73% of consumers report dry eye symptoms.

MIDDLE EAST & AFRICA

The Middle East & Africa represent 13% of global share in the Eye Care Product Market. South Africa leads with 26% of regional demand, followed by Saudi Arabia at 21%, and the UAE at 18%. Artificial tear drops dominate with 36% share, driven by dry climate conditions. Limited affordability remains a barrier, with 53% of rural populations unable to access premium products.
